Some details:
Developed in the watchmaking workshops of the Manufacture, as indeed are
all Blancpain movements, the new Calibre 242 takes things to a new
level by further improving on the record- breaking autonomy of Calibre
25 unveiled in 1998: the world’s first self-winding tourbillon with an
8-day power reserve. The new self-winding tourbillon movement has an
exceptional 12-day power reserve guaranteed by a single barrel.
Comprising 243 parts united within just a space just 6.10 mm thick and
30.60 mm in diameter, it is is equipped with a silicon balance- spring
and pallet-fork horns in order to alleviate the effects of magnetic
fields.
Second one selected is the Fifty Fathoms Bathyscaphe Flyback Chronograph in ceramic.
Especially on the BP Nato strap it looks and feels very good.
Some details:
This new Fifty Fathoms Bathyscaphe model houses a new 13-lignes
Manufacture Blancpain movement beating at a rate of 36,000
vibrations/hour. It is equipped with a column-wheel chronograph
mechanism and a vertical clutch. It also offers a flyback function
enabling the wearer to reset and instantly restart the chronograph
simply by pressing the pusher at 4 o’clock. This device proves extremely
useful in taking fast measurements of successive times. Moreover, the
water-resistant chronograph pushers also enable user underwater to
depths of 300 metres without any risk of damaging the watch. The
presence of a sapphire case-back on this diver’s watch is made possible
by the use of a balance-spring made in silicon – a material endowed with
anti-magnetic properties that enable the watch to dispense with the
inner Faraday cage. This transparent back reveals the 18-carat gold
oscillating weight clad in NAC (a platinum alloy) and featuring a
sculpted Blancpain logo.
